About Alice Robbin
Alice Robbin is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Communication, Political Science and International Relations, Media Technology and Management Science and Operations Research, having authored 53 papers that have together received 515 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include E-Government and Public Services (10 papers), ICT Impact and Policies (8 papers), Social Media and Politics (7 papers), Census and Population Estimation (6 papers), Information Systems Theories and Implementation (5 papers), Knowledge Management and Sharing (3 papers), Data Quality and Management (3 papers) and Data Analysis and Archiving (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Communication (100 citations), Public Administration (37 citations), Information Systems and Management (54 citations), Library and Information Sciences (10 citations) and Sociology and Political Science (250 citations). Alice Robbin has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Czechia and France. Frequent co-authors include Wayne Buente, Cassidy R. Sugimoto, Chaoqun Ni, Antoine Harfouche, Christina Courtright, Martin David, Heather Koball, Zdeněk Smutný, John Leslie King and Vasja Vehovar.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Government Information, tripleC Communication Capitalism & Critique Open Access Journal for a Global Sustainable Information Society, Library trends, The Information Society and Journal of the Association for Information Systems.
